The Evolution of Business Intelligence: From Descriptive to Predictive
Historically, BI focused on reporting and descriptive analytics—what happened and why. With the advent of advanced data processing, machine learning, and artificial intelligence, organizations are now moving toward predictive and prescriptive analytics. These tools enable forecasters and strategists to anticipate market trends and optimize operational decisions proactively.

Emerging Challenges and Ethical Considerations
While the strategic benefits are compelling, integrating advanced business intelligence systems raises critical issues:
- Data Privacy: Ensuring compliance with regulations such as GDPR and CCPA remains paramount as organizations pool vast quantities of personal data.
- Bias and Fairness: Deploying AI models necessitates vigilance to mitigate bias, which can distort outcomes and undermine stakeholder trust.
- Security Risks: Increased digital footprints expose companies to cyber threats, underscoring the need for robust cybersecurity protocols.
